ABSTRACT
Hepatitis C virus [HCV] infection is one of the main causes of chronic liver disease worldwide. To describe epidemiological patterns of hepatitis C in Tunisia. Literature review. In Tunisia, the prevalence of HCV infection is about 0, 7 % in the general population with an increased transmission in the north of the country. Genotype 1b is the most frequent [76 % - 88 %]
